| I recently got a new set of paper checks that started at #50000. When I download the cleared check information for these, MS Money is truncating the check number - so 50001 became just 1. Is this a known issue? I contacted Wells Fargo, but they didn't know anything about it. I can edit the check number and change it to 50001, so it seems to be able to hold that number of digits. Any pointers/suggestions would be greatly apprecaiated. Henry |
